Ce videoclip produit par l’Ecole Polytechnique Fédérale de Lausanne

Slides:



Advertisements
Présentations similaires
Composants Matériels de l'Ordinateur Plan du cours : Ordinateurs et applications Types d'ordinateurs Représentation binaires des données Composants et.
Advertisements

Chapitre 9 Comment retrouver le fichier “bingo” sauvegardé dans l'ordinateur ?
LES FONCTIONS D'UN SYSTEME D'EXPLOITATION ● Le système d'exploitation contrôle entièrement les ressources matérielles locales. ● Il est responsable de.
Le système Raid 5 Table des matières Qu'est ce que le RAID ? Les objectifs Le raid 5 Les avantages et les inconvénients Les composants d’un Raid.
Le moniteur Le clavier L'unité centrale (l'ordinateur proprement dit) Qui sont des périphériques DEFINITIONS DE BASE.
Présentation du programme
Cadencier informatique 1. quelles sont les informations données par le cadencier informatique? Comment sont-elles obtenues? 2.
La technologie des mémoires
L’ordinateur et ses composants
Ce videoclip produit par l’Ecole Polytechnique Fédérale de Lausanne
Architecture des ordinateurs, Environnement Numérique de Travail
Ce videoclip produit par l’Ecole Polytechnique Fédérale de Lausanne
Ce videoclip produit par l’Ecole Polytechnique Fédérale de Lausanne
Rappels et présentation du réseau local
Ce videoclip produit par l’Ecole Polytechnique Fédérale de Lausanne
Architecture des microordinateurs
Ce videoclip produit par l’Ecole Polytechnique Fédérale de Lausanne
Ce videoclip produit par l’Ecole Polytechnique Fédérale de Lausanne
Ce videoclip produit par l’Ecole Polytechnique Fédérale de Lausanne
Ce videoclip produit par l’Ecole Polytechnique Fédérale de Lausanne
Ce videoclip produit par l’Ecole Polytechnique Fédérale de Lausanne
Information, Calcul, Communication
Visite guidée - session 3 Les postes de charge et les gammes
Information, Calcul, Communication
Information, Calcul, Communication
Information, Calcul, Communication
Ce videoclip produit par l’Ecole Polytechnique Fédérale de Lausanne
Ce videoclip produit par l’Ecole Polytechnique Fédérale de Lausanne
Ce videoclip produit par l’Ecole Polytechnique Fédérale de Lausanne
Information, Calcul, Communication
Ce videoclip produit par l’Ecole Polytechnique Fédérale de Lausanne
Ce videoclip produit par l’Ecole Polytechnique Fédérale de Lausanne
La science qui permet le traitement automatique des informations
Ce videoclip produit par l’Ecole Polytechnique Fédérale de Lausanne
Evaluation de l'UE TICE 1 TRANSMISSION DES DONNEES INFORMATIQUES SABATIER Fabienne 1ère année de sciences du langage/sciences de l’éducation.
Ce videoclip produit par l’Ecole Polytechnique Fédérale de Lausanne
Ce videoclip produit par l’Ecole Polytechnique Fédérale de Lausanne
Information, Calcul, Communication
Chapitre 12 Surveillance des ressources et des performances
L’ordinateur et les fonctions de ses composantes
Ce videoclip produit par l’Ecole Polytechnique Fédérale de Lausanne
Ce videoclip produit par l’Ecole Polytechnique Fédérale de Lausanne
Information, Calcul, Communication
Le moniteur Le clavier L'unité centrale (l'ordinateur proprement dit) Qui sont des périphériques DEFINITIONS DE BASE.
Ce videoclip produit par l’Ecole Polytechnique Fédérale de Lausanne
Initiation à l’informatique Généralités et Définitions Université de Tébessa 1 ère Année MI Y. MENASSEL.
La question de ce module
La question de ce module
L E C ORPS D ’ UN A LGORITHME / P ROGRAMME – L A PARTIE I NSTRUCTION Réalisé par : OUZEGGANE Redouane Département de Technologie Faculté de Technologie.
Module 1: Généralités sur les systèmes informatiques Chapitre 1: Définitions et notions de base.
Evaluation de l'UE TICE 1 TRANSMISSION DES DONNEES INFORMATIQUES SABATIER Fabienne 1ère année de sciences du langage/sciences de l’éducation.
Le moniteur Le clavier L'unité centrale (l'ordinateur proprement dit) Qui sont des périphériques DEFINITIONS DE BASE.
À l’intérieur de l’ordinateur
L’ordinateur Exposé par Marin
Module : Architecture des Ordinateurs (AO)
Qu’est-ce qu’un ordinateur ?. Ordinateur – calculateur Un ordinateur est une machine qui permet de réaliser, d’exécuter des opérations, des calculs, c’est.
Architecture des ordinateurs
Bienvenue sur Coursinfo.fr
ARCHITECTURE DES ORDINATEURS
1 Décodage d’adresses et mémoires Introduction Définition, Caractéristiques des mémoires Classification des mémoires La mémoire centrale Caractéristiques.
LES MEMOIRES.
Chapitre 7 : Les mémoires
1 PROJET D’INFORMATIQUE les composants de l'ordinateur Gammoudi Rayéne 7 B 2.
ATELIER DE MAINTENANCE ET DE REPARATION DES EQUIPEMENTS INFORMATIQUE SURTAB ACADEMIE – JANVIER 2019 Jean Rony Fultidor Durée : 4 heures.
Information, Calcul, Communication
Système d’exploitation: Principe IFT6800 – E 2008 Pierre Poulin.
Notions d'architecture client-serveur. Présentation de l'architecture d'un système client/serveur Des machines clientes contactent un serveur qui leur.
CONFIGURATION D’UN ROUTEUR Introduction et planification du cours  Configuration d’un routeur  Administration d’un routeur  Protocoles RIP et IGRP 
THEME : LE BIOS ET LES REGISTRES. INTRODUCTION : Le fonctionnement de l’ordinateur dépend de plusieurs programmes et matériel tel que les BIOS et registres.
LES RESEAUX. Besoin de communication LES RESEAUX Pour communiquer via un réseau informatique Support de transmission Carte réseau Éléments de réseau.
Transcription de la présentation:

Ce videoclip produit par l’Ecole Polytechnique Fédérale de Lausanne fait partie de son cours d’introduction à l’information, à la communication, et au calcul. Il s’inscrit dans le 3e module de ce cours qui porte sur le fonctionnement et la sécurité des systèmes informatiques.

La question de ce module Comment fonctionnent et avec quoi sont fabriqués les systèmes informatiques capables se traiter de l’information avec des algorithmes ? Comme mentionné dans la précédente série de videoclips, ce module vise à expliquer comment fonctionnent et avec quoi sont fabriqués les systèmes informatiques capables de traiter des données avec des algorithmes ?

La réponse de ce module Grâce à trois technologies … Des transistors (pour le processeur et la mémoire vive) Des disques et autres flashes (pour les mémoires mortes) Des réseaux (pour les communications entre machines et utilisateurs) … qui demandent un permis de conduire La sécurité informatique Les deux séries de videoclips précédentes ont suggéré superficiellement comment construire des ordinateurs à partir de transistors et comment le matériel informatique gère le mouvement des données entre des niveaux hiérarchiques de mémoires vives de façon automatique. La présente série de vidéoclips va porter sur la gestion fort différente des données résidant à long terme sur les mémoires mortes.

Où en sommes-nous ? 1 GHz clock Mémoire FLASH Stockage Disque dur vitesse capacité Proc 1 GHz clock Défauts de cache Taille des blocs 1-10ns, 100MB Mémoire on-chip 1 Nous avons vu que pour des raisons économiques la mémoire d’un ordinateur fait appel à une multitude de technologies offrant performances, coûts et donc tailles fort différentes. 2 Nous avons vu que le mouvement des données entre niveaux hiérarchiques de mémoires vives est géré automatiquement par le matériel informatique sur base de l’algorithme LRU qui est un bon prédicteur de la localité spatio-temporelle d’un programme … 3 … et permet donc de simuler une mémoire pratiquement aussi rapide que le processeur et en même temps pratiquement aussi grande et aussi économique que les mémoires vives les moins coûteuses. 4 La gestion des données résidant à long terme sur les mémoires mortes n’est cependant pas assurée de façon automatique par le matériel mais bien de façon semi-automatique par le logiciel. Le transfert de ces données entre mémoires mortes et mémoires vives est certes automatique. Par contre il faut au préalable indiquer à l’ordinateur OU et COMMENT retrouver les données sur les mémoires mortes. C’est le thème de cette nouvelle série de videoclips. 5 Le résultat d’une telle gestion est qu’elle maintient au travers de tous les niveaux de mémoire l’illusion d’une mémoire totale virtuellement aussi rapide que le processeur et en même temps virtuellement aussi grande et aussi économique que les mémoires mortes les moins coûteuses. Mémoire Gestion LRU automatique Mémoire off-chip 100ns, 100GB FLASH Performance Capacité 10µs, 1TB Disque dur Stockage Gestion semi-automatique 1ms, 1TB Bande magnétique minutes, 1PB Semi-automatique = transfert automatique après localisation “manuelle”

La raison d’être du stockage La mémoire centrale est Volatile Trop chère Trop petite Le stockage est donc nécessaire Pour retenir toutes les données à coût honorable et à long terme Le transfert des données entre stockage  mémoire est semi-automatique Il s’effectue par pages de quelques Ko au lieu de blocs de quelques octets Il est régi par le même principe de localité que le transfert mémoire  cache Avec le même succès sur le plan des performances grâce au même algorithme LRU Mais il exige de diriger le système pour localiser les données selon les besoins => Où et comment stocker des données de façon à les retrouver? Nous avons vu dans les clips précédents que mémoire centrale, cache et registres du processeur, bien qu’offrant des performances, des coûts et donc des tailles fort différentes, sont toutes volatiles, encore trop chères, et donc trop petites pour contenir toutes les données dont un ordinateur a besoin à long terme. 1 On est donc bien obligé de recourir à des mémoires mortes non-volatiles et surtout moins chères et donc plus grandes pour stocker toutes les données dont un ordinateur a besoin à long terme. 2 Le mouvement des données entre mémoires mortes et mémoires vives ne s’effectue cependant pas par blocs de quelques octets mais bien par pages de quelques Ko. Il est régi par le même principe de localité que le transfert entre mémoire centrale et cache et fonctionne avec le même succès sur le plan des performances grâce au même algorithme LRU. Par contre il exige de diriger le système pour localiser les données selon les besoins … 3 … parce que quand un programme démarre, l’ordinateur ne peut pas deviner où et comment retrouver son code et ses données sur les mémoires mortes.

séquentielles, hiérarchiques, relationnelles, maillées Plan de la leçon Besoin de structure dans le stockage des données Types de structures de stockage séquentielles, hiérarchiques, relationnelles, maillées Identification, localisation, et accès à des données stockées Systèmes de fichiers Bases de données Les 5 videoclips suivants vont esquisser tour à tour 1 1°/ le besoin de structure dans le stockage des données 2 2°/ les types de structures de stockage existant, séquentielles, hiérarchiques, relationnelles, maillées 3 3°/ comment identifier, localiser, et accéder à des données stockées en mémoires mortes 4 4°/ comment fonctionnent les systèmes de fichiers, et enfin 5 5°/ comment fonctionnent les bases de données